Physical Optics and Electronics Group 1 . Nanoscale Thermal Imaging of Semiconductor Devices

Temperature profiling is of substantial interest in improving thermal design of thermoelectric, electronic and optoelectronic devices. We demonstrated previously the utility of thermal profiling using thermocouples as a non-invasive characterization method for various components of photonic integrated circuits, such as lasers [1] and absorbers [2]. By spatially profiling the heat exchange of a device with its environment, the optical distribution in the individual components, as well as a wide variety of intrinsic device parameters, can be precisely quantified over a wide range of operating conditions. While such studies are possible in principle using techniques such as spontaneous emission profiling, the advantage of thermal profiling is that the devices under study do not require any special processing, e.g., partial contact removal.
